The Province of Åland Åland forms an autonomous Province of Finland. The Province of Åland has a legislative assembly and an executive council of its own. The Finnish Parliament has the general power to legislate matters relating to taxation for the Republic, including the Province. As part of the self-government the provincial legislature has the exclusive right to enact provincial legislation on matters concerning additional taxes on income, temporary income tax and business and entertainment taxes payable to the Province as well as taxes payable to the municipalities.
